New study tests digital mindset programs for cancer patients

NCT ID NCT06705218

First seen Jan 10, 2026 · Last updated Jun 11, 2026 · Updated 17 times

Summary

This study tests whether digital programs can improve the health, wellbeing, and daily functioning of people recently diagnosed with cancer. About 440 participants will be randomly assigned to one of two online courses, complete questionnaires, and provide blood samples at home. The goal is to see how these programs affect quality of life and emotional health.
